自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(60)
  • 收藏
  • 关注

原创 《RocketMQ 事务消息:分布式事务的最终一致性方案》

在微服务架构中,跨系统操作的数据一致性成为核心挑战。传统同步调用导致性能瓶颈,而异步消息又难以保证原子性。RocketMQ 事务消息通过二阶段提交机制,为电商交易、金融支付等场景提供了优雅的解决方案,实现分布式事务的最终一致性。

2025-11-03 14:59:47 328

原创 《Python 多进程实战:处理 CPU 密集型任务》

封装 CPU 密集型逻辑,如矩阵运算或递归计算。

2025-11-02 19:31:44 318

原创 《单元测试入门:2 小时学会写 Pytest 用例》

通过本教程,您已经掌握了:Pytest的基本用法编写测试用例的最佳实践使用Fixtures管理测试环境参数化测试和高级特性生成测试报告和覆盖率分析下一步建议:尝试为现有项目添加测试探索更多Pytest插件阅读Pytest官方文档深入理解记住:好的测试是高质量代码的基础,投资测试时间会带来长期的回报。

2025-11-02 16:35:49 275

原创 Gradle 依赖管理:排除依赖与版本锁定

Gradle 依赖管理的核心在于平衡灵活性与稳定性。通过依赖排除精准去除冗余组件,结合版本锁定强制统一关键依赖,可有效解决冲突问题。实践中建议:优先使用进行版本约束,避免硬编码版本号定期分析依赖树,通过exclude优化构建性能在多模块项目中采用全局版本管理,提升维护性。掌握这些技术后,开发者能够构建出更健壮、可预测的依赖体系,为项目长期演进奠定基础。(AI生成)

2025-11-02 15:12:20 403

原创 实习面试:展示学习能力与项目潜力

在担任校园社团活动策划时,我发现传统宣传方式效率低下。通过自学数据分析工具(如Excel高级函数),我设计了一套成员参与度评估模型,将活动报名率提升40%。过程中,我通过在线课程和请教老师,快速掌握了数据清洗与可视化技巧,并将方法推广至其他部门。学习能力不仅是掌握新知识的效率,更是将知识转化为解决实际问题的能力。面试中,避免简单罗列课程或技能,而应通过“问题-行动-结果”的框架,展示学习过程。

2025-11-02 14:01:16 197

原创 KNN 算法优化:KD 树与球树加速查询

KD 树与球树通过空间分区策略,将 KNN 查询复杂度从 O(n) 降至 O(log n),成为解决大规模数据搜索问题的关键工具。KD 树在低维场景中表现稳定,而球树通过动态球体划分适应高维复杂性。实际应用中需结合数据维度与分布特征选择合适结构,以平衡构建成本与查询效率。随着并行化技术(如并行 KD 树构建)的发展,树形索引的优化潜力将进一步释放。

2025-11-01 23:07:38 432

原创 多模态模型融合:文本 + 图像联合推理(如 LLaVA)

在人工智能领域,多模态模型融合正成为突破性技术,通过整合文本与图像信息实现更强大的联合推理能力。这类模型模仿人类多感官协同认知方式,将视觉与语言理解深度结合,为复杂场景提供智能解决方案。3 以LLaVA(Large Language and Vision Assistant)为代表的典型架构,通过创新设计实现了跨模态语义对齐与交互推理,推动机器智能向通用化迈进。7。

2025-11-01 21:58:50 446

原创 Stable Diffusion+ControlNet:用线条控制图像生成

ControlNet通过深度神经网络将线条图转化为结构化控制信号,与Stable Diffusion的文本提示词共同引导图像生成。:主分支(Stable Diffusion)处理文本提示生成图像,控制分支(ControlNet)处理线条图提取特征,通过交叉注意力机制融合两者信息:采用Canny边缘检测或HED边界检测算法,将线条图转化为高对比度特征图,保留关键结构信息:通过控制权重参数(0.6-1.0)平衡线条约束与创意自由度,数值越高则生成图像越贴近原始线条。

2025-11-01 20:52:20 242

原创 Rust 后端开发:Actix-web 框架构建高性能 API

在当今高并发、低延迟的互联网环境中,构建高性能的 API 服务是后端开发的核心挑战。Rust 语言凭借其内存安全、零成本抽象和高效并发处理能力,成为开发高性能 Web 服务的首选语言。Actix-web 作为 Rust 生态中最成熟、性能最强的 Web 框架之一,通过异步模型和轻量级调度,能够轻松处理数万级别的并发连接,成为构建生产级 API 服务的理想选择38。Rust 的所有权系统和借用检查器在编译期消除内存安全问题,如空指针异常和数据竞争,使开发者无需依赖垃圾回收机制也能写出安全高效的代码29。这种设

2025-11-01 19:44:09 602

原创 InfluxDB 时序数据库:监控数据存储与查询

InfluxDB 凭借其高效的数据模型和强大的查询能力,已成为时序数据库领域的标杆。无论是实时监控还是历史数据分析,它都能为开发者提供可靠的技术支持。随着物联网和人工智能的普及,InfluxDB 的应用场景将进一步扩展,助力企业实现数据驱动的决策优化。

2025-11-01 18:54:34 355

原创 Vue3 新特性:Composition API 实战

};

2025-11-01 17:39:00 391

原创 具身智能:机器人强化学习训练框架

这一理念的核心在于,智能必须通过物理实体与环境的实时交互来进化,而非仅依赖预设程序。近期,LEGION框架通过结合语言嵌入和非参数贝叶斯模型,解决了这一难题,使机器人能在长时程任务中动态优化策略。例如,在制造场景中,机器人可自主调整装配动作,适应零件尺寸的微小变化。为此,研究者提出“策略切换”机制,通过动态调整训练策略,大幅降低内存开销,同时保持性能。在教育领域,则化身互动导师,通过强化学习适应学生反馈。答案或许藏在“感知-决策-行动”的闭环中——让智能在真实世界中不断试错,最终成为可靠的伙伴。

2025-11-01 16:23:12 268

原创 RTOS实时操作系统:FreeRTOS任务调度

FreeRTOS的任务调度机制为嵌入式实时系统提供了强大的多任务处理能力。通过合理的优先级设置、任务间通信机制和中断管理,开发者可以构建出响应迅速、运行稳定的嵌入式应用。对新兴架构(如RISC-V)的更好支持更精细的功耗管理云原生与边缘计算的整合自动化测试和持续集成工具的深度整合理解并掌握FreeRTOS的任务调度机制,是开发高效嵌入式系统的关键。通过本文的系统介绍,开发者应能全面理解FreeRTOS任务调度的原理、实现和应用,在实际项目中灵活运用各种调度策略和优化技巧。

2025-11-01 14:44:17 927

原创 命名规范的10条黄金法则

良好的命名规范不仅能提升代码可读性,还能减少维护成本,避免因命名混乱引发的错误。通过遵循这10条黄金法则,开发者可以构建出更清晰、更高效、更可维护的系统。记住,命名不是小事,而是技术债务的“预防针”——从源头减少未来的修复成本。

2025-10-31 23:27:35 309

原创 Hive查询缓存:避免重复计算加速报表生成

Hive查询缓存机制通过避免重复计算,为报表生成场景提供了显著的性能提升。通过合理配置参数(如内存限制、缓存粒度)并结合查询模式优化,可最大化缓存效益。未来,随着Hive与缓存引擎(如Redis)的深度集成,缓存能力将进一步扩展,支持更复杂的实时分析场景。实际应用中,建议结合监控工具持续调优,实现资源利用率与响应速度的平衡。

2025-10-31 22:29:37 349

原创 气象数据分析:温度与降水量的统计建模

全球气候变化背景下,气象数据统计建模成为理解气候模式、预测极端事件的关键工具。温度与降水量作为核心气象要素,其关系分析对水资源管理、灾害预警具有重要意义。本文基于统计建模方法,探讨温度与降水量的关联性及建模策略。

2025-10-31 21:31:07 445

原创 Gradle 任务依赖:自定义 Task 与执行顺序

‌通过 Project 的 task() 方法‌:' } }‌通过 tasks 对象的 create 或 register 方法‌(推荐):tasks.create('hello') { doLast { println 'greeting' } } // 或使用 register(懒加载方式) tasks.register('hello') { doLast { println 'greeting' } }‌指定任务类型‌:可以利用现有任务类型的属性和 API。

2025-10-31 20:31:57 814

原创 React Server Components 进阶:数据预取与缓存策略

React Server Components通过数据预取与缓存策略的协同设计,实现了从“加载等待”到“即时响应”的范式转变。2025年的前端开发中,RSC已成为构建高性能应用的标准配置。开发者需结合业务场景,灵活运用服务端直连、流式渲染和智能缓存,持续优化用户体验。随着RSC生态的成熟,其与WebAssembly等技术的融合将进一步拓展性能边界。

2025-10-31 19:22:04 925

原创 Java 23 预览特性:Scoped Values 与虚拟线程组合优化

Java 23 引入的 Scoped Values 特性与虚拟线程的组合,标志着并发编程范式的重要演进。

2025-10-31 18:25:51 305

原创 前端 CSRF 防御进阶:SameSite 与 Token 双验证

随着浏览器安全策略演进,SameSite属性已成为原生防护标杆,而 Token 机制提供动态验证灵活性。双验证体系通过“机制拦截+意图确认”双保险,大幅提升攻击成本。开发者应遵循 ‌漏洞概率最小化原则‌,将防御融入全生命周期,确保 Web 应用安全稳健。

2025-10-31 17:19:34 383

原创 CSRF 攻击防御:Token 验证与 SameSite Cookie

CSRF(跨站请求伪造)攻击利用用户已认证的会话状态,通过诱导用户访问恶意页面,伪造合法请求执行非预期操作。攻击者通过构造包含目标网站参数的链接或iframe,利用浏览器自动携带Cookie的特性,实现资金盗刷、数据篡改等高危行为。随着Web标准更新,SameSite属性将逐步成为默认防御机制,而Token验证将向JWT等无状态令牌演进,支持分布式系统防护13。Token 验证通过服务器生成唯一随机令牌,嵌入表单或请求头,与用户会话绑定。当用户发起请求时,服务器校验令牌匹配性,阻断非法请求4。

2025-10-31 16:17:48 416

原创 K8s 部署:Spring Boot 容器化实践

传统部署方式面临环境不一致、配置管理复杂等痛点,而容器化技术通过标准化应用运行环境,实现开发、测试、生产环境的一致性。Spring Boot 应用采用容器化部署后,可显著提升部署效率与系统稳定性,并支持快速扩展与故障恢复4。

2025-10-31 15:04:23 370

原创 编辑器对比:VS Code vs Sublime Text

二者均属顶级工具,VS Code 以功能全面见长,Sublime Text 以性能取胜。根据项目规模和个人偏好,选择能最大化生产力的编辑器。

2025-10-31 13:49:06 274

原创 机器学习自动超参数优化:Optuna 的贝叶斯搜索与剪枝策略

近端策略优化(PPO)算法作为强化学习领域的核心方法,在游戏AI训练中展现出卓越的稳定性和效率。其通过策略更新裁剪机制,有效避免了传统策略梯度方法中的训练不稳定问题,成为复杂游戏场景的首选方案。本文基于PyTorch框架,系统阐述PPO算法的实现路径与调优策略,助力开发者构建高性能游戏AI。

2025-10-30 23:29:30 362

原创 网络安全:DDoS 攻击防护(SYN Flood 与 UDP Flood)的原理与防御

DDoS攻击通过控制大量“僵尸主机”(肉鸡),向目标系统发起海量请求,耗尽其网络带宽、计算资源或存储空间,导致合法用户无法访问服务。根据攻击层级的差异,DDoS可分为网络层攻击(如SYN Flood)与应用层攻击(如HTTP Flood),而SYN Flood与UDP Flood作为网络层攻击的典型代表,因其低成本、高破坏性成为攻击者的首选工具。14DDoS攻击防护是一场永无止境的攻防博弈。从SYN Flood的协议漏洞到UDP Flood的带宽滥用,攻击手段不断演变,但防御技术的创新同样日新月异。

2025-10-30 22:18:30 440

原创 技术写作:如何写出高阅读量的技术博客

在数字化时代,技术博客不仅是知识分享的载体,更是开发者建立个人品牌、拓展职业影响力的重要工具。一篇高阅读量的技术博客,往往能精准捕捉读者需求,以结构化内容与创新表达引发共鸣。本文将结合实战经验,揭示技术写作的核心策略。

2025-10-30 20:10:56 318

原创 Presto查询:多数据源连接

Presto作为分布式SQL查询引擎的核心优势在于其强大的多数据源连接能力。本文将深入探讨Presto实现跨数据源查询的技术原理、实践方法及最佳策略。

2025-10-30 18:41:58 430

原创 ‌远程日志:ELK 前端日志收集方案

ELK栈为前端日志收集提供了端到端的解决方案,从实时传输到智能分析,显著提升了开发效率与系统稳定性。通过合理的配置优化和持续监控,企业可构建高效、安全的前端日志管理体系,为用户体验优化与故障预防奠定坚实基础。

2025-10-30 17:10:21 903

原创 移动端安全:生物识别与数据加密存储

移动端安全是一场永无止境的攻防战。生物识别与数据加密的协同应用,正推动着从“密码依赖”到“身份智能”的范式转变。未来,随着5G、边缘计算等技术的发展,移动端安全将迈向更高效、更智能的新阶段。

2025-10-30 15:30:28 1746

原创 HBase 2.0 列式存储:LSM 与压缩算法

HBase 2.0 通过列式存储、LSM 树与压缩算法的协同设计,实现了写入性能与存储效率的平衡。LSM 树将随机写入转换为顺序操作,结合多级压缩策略,使系统在 PB 级数据规模下仍能保持高吞吐与低延迟。随着大数据技术的演进,HBase 2.0 的架构设计将继续为实时数据处理与分析提供强大支持。

2025-10-30 14:19:15 600

原创 LoRaWAN 网络:终端设备的功耗与传输距离优化

LoRaWAN 终端设备的功耗与传输距离优化,需综合硬件选型、参数配置与网络设计。通过类别选择、动态调参及环境适配,开发者可在保障低功耗的同时最大化覆盖范围。未来,随着技术迭代与生态完善,LoRaWAN 将在智能城市、工业自动化等领域释放更大潜力,推动物联网向更高效、更可持续的方向发展。

2025-10-30 13:07:20 1493

原创 Web抠图数据安全:DeepSeek零信任架构的防护方案

随着Web抠图技术广泛应用于电商、影视等场景,数据泄露与模型滥用风险激增。本文提出基于零信任架构的DeepSeek防护方案,通过动态身份验证、微隔离策略及加密传输机制,实现抠图数据全生命周期安全。实验表明,该方案可抵御99.3%的注入攻击,将数据泄露风险降低至0.02%以下,为实时抠图服务提供可靠保障。

2025-10-29 17:48:02 895

原创 5G网络环境下鸿蒙云音乐的低延迟播放优化

通过5G网络特性与鸿蒙系统能力的深度结合,云音乐服务可实现低于30ms的端到端延迟。未来随着5G-Advanced技术的商用,结合AI预测算法,有望将延迟进一步降低至10ms以内,为用户带来近乎实时的音乐体验。

2025-10-28 21:00:47 435

原创 易语言实现隐蔽注入:无窗口进程创建技术

无窗口进程创建技术是隐蔽注入的基础,通过特殊参数设置使进程在后台静默运行,不显示任何用户界面。Windows系统提供了多种实现方式:‌‌:在调用CreateProcess函数时,将dwCreationFlags参数设置为CREATE_NO_WINDOW,即以不创建窗口方式创建DOS进程2。‌‌‌:将进程创建到另一个桌面(如"NewDesktop")实现视觉隐藏2。

2025-10-28 19:42:15 479

原创 PyWin32的COM对象交互机制:Python与Windows组件的深度集成

在Windows操作系统的核心,COM(Component Object Model)技术作为微软定义的组件标准,为不同软件间的交互提供了底层支持。PyWin32扩展库通过封装COM接口,使Python能够直接调用Windows组件,实现从办公自动化到系统管理的深度集成。本文将解析PyWin32的COM对象交互机制,揭示其如何成为Python与Windows组件间的桥梁。

2025-10-28 17:54:26 866

原创 ‌‌C++14的auto类型推导:如何简化关联容器的使用?

C++14的auto类型推导通过自动简化关联容器的类型声明,显著提升了代码的简洁性和可维护性。结合范围for循环、结构化绑定等特性,开发者能更高效地操作容器数据。然而,需注意避免过度使用,并在关键场景(如引用传递)中显式声明类型,以平衡代码的简洁性与可读性。

2025-10-28 15:38:21 296

原创 ‌C#框架:WPF与UWP的桌面应用开发

WPF与UWP并非非此即彼的选择,而是根据项目需求的技术组合。对于需要快速迭代的现代应用,UWP的跨平台特性更具优势;而处理复杂业务逻辑的传统系统,WPF的成熟生态仍是首选。随着.NET 6的持续演进,两者在技术栈上的融合将更加紧密。

2025-10-27 17:55:02 419

原创 ‌faster-whisper开发者大会:4倍加速下的多语种混合音频识别技术分享

faster-whisper开发者大会展示了4倍加速下的多语种混合音频识别技术,通过并行计算、动态语种切换等创新,为跨国会议、多语言客服等场景提供了高效、准确的解决方案。未来,随着方言识别、多模态融合等技术的进一步发展,faster-whisper将在混合语言处理领域发挥更大的作用。

2025-10-27 16:49:53 934

原创 PEFT技术实战:LoRA微调Whisper模型提升中文识别准确率

在中文语音识别领域,OpenAI Whisper凭借其多语言联合建模能力成为主流选择,但直接应用时中文识别准确率仍有提升空间。本文基于昇腾NPU实测经验,系统讲解如何通过LoRA(Low-Rank Adaptation)技术微调Whisper模型,结合PEFT(Parameter-Efficient Fine-Tuning)框架实现中文语音识别错误率显著降低的实战方案。

2025-10-27 15:34:27 447

原创 昇腾NPU跑Llama 2模型:环境搭建、测试与性能调优

在国产AI芯片生态中,昇腾NPU凭借其达芬奇架构和自主可控特性,成为大模型部署的重要选择。本文基于昇腾910B NPU实测经验,系统梳理Llama 2模型从环境搭建到性能调优的全流程,为开发者提供实战参考。

2025-10-27 14:33:21 890

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除